1. Utilize Humor and Playfulness
One of the easiest ways to flirt subtly is by using humor in your conversations. Making someone laugh creates a sense of comfort and familiarity, while simultaneously showcasing your fun-loving personality. Make lighthearted jokes, tease them gently (but respectfully!), and playfully challenge them during conversations. This will demonstrate that you’re not only enjoyable to be around but also interested in engaging with them on a deeper level.
2. Genuine Compliments
A genuine compliment goes a long way in making someone feel appreciated and admired. Compliments are simple yet effective flirting tools—if done correctly. Instead of focusing on physical appearances, opt for thoughtful praises about their personality traits, ideas, or achievements. For example, if they share their passion for a particular hobby or skill, acknowledge their dedication and determination with a compliment like “That’s impressive! It takes a lot of commitment to excel at something like that.” Showing genuine interest in their attributes will make them feel valued and encourage further interaction.
3. The Art of Subtle Touch
Incorporating non-invasive touch into your interactions can enhance the chemistry between you and the other person without being too forward. To do this subtly, start with brief moments of contact like a light touch on their arm when emphasizing a point or gently brushing against their hand while giving them something. Pay attention to their body language and reactions—if they reciprocate or seem comfortable, continue incorporating gentle touches in appropriate moments throughout your interaction.
